Tecno Pova Neo 3 key specifications, color options confirmed

tecno pova neo 3 The key specifications have been confirmed by the company ahead of the debut of the upcoming smartphone. The handset is revealed to be powered by the MediaTek chipset paired with 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age. The smartphone will have a dual rear camera system. The Tecno Pova Neo 3 4G will replace the Tecno Pova Neo 2, which was launched in September last year, and it is powered by the MediaTek Helio G85 SoC. The soon-to-be-launched handset is backed by a powerful 7,000mAH battery.

Here are the specifications of Tecno Pova Neo 3 revealed Via a Twitter post by the company. The phone is teased to come in three color shades Mecha Black, Amber Gold and Hurricane Blue. The design of the phone appears to be different from its predecessor, the Tecno Pova Neo 2. It featured a large camera island at the back. Along with this, the specifications of the phone have also been confirmed. It will be powered by the MediaTek Helio G85 SoC, paired with up to 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age. It will also have expandable RAM up to 8GB.

The upcoming smartphone from Tecno will come with a 6.82-inch HD+ display with 90Hz refresh rate. The smartphone will feature a dual-camera system at the back, which will include a 16-megapixel main sensor and a 2-megapixel secondary sensor. The phone will have an 8-megapixel front-facing camera for selfie. Furthermore, the Tecno Pova Neo 3 is confirmed to pack a 7,000mAh battery that supports 18W fast charging. It will run on Android 12 with HiOS 8.0 skin preloaded.

Tecno Pova Neo 3 is expected to launch in India soon. The exact launch date of the phone along with the price has not been announced yet. However, it is being touted as a budget-friendly smartphone.

according to a recent news reportsThe handset may launch by the end of this month or in the first week of August. The price of the smartphone is likely to be set between Rs. 12,000 and Rs. 14,000 in India. The Tecno Pova Neo 3 is also said to feature face recognition, fingerprint scanner, and NFC support.
